How to calculate MHT CET Percentile 2024?

The MHT CET 2024 percentile score of a candidate is computed as follows:

(100 * Number of candidates in the session with a raw score equal to or less than the candidate's score) ÷  Total number of candidates in the session

Please keep in mind that the Total MHT CET 2024 percentile should NOT be an aggregation or average of the individual subject's Percentile. The percentage gained from the marks is not the same as the percentile score. 

What is MHT CET Normalization Method?

To know more about the MHT CET 2024 normalization method, go through the steps given below. 

Step 1: Divide Applicants into two days and two shifts every day.

Candidates would be randomly assigned to four sessions, with approximately the same number of candidates in each session. These four sessions will be as follows: 

  • Day 1 Shift 1 Session
  • Day 1 Shift 2 Session 2
  • Shift-1, Day 2 Session 3
  • Day-2 Shift-2 Session 4

If a greater number of days or shifts are required, the applicants will be divided proportionally. It will ensure that there is no difference in the distribution of applicants who will take the exam. Furthermore, the likelihood of such bias diminishes with a big population of examinees scattered around the country.

Step 2: Prepare the results for each session

Every session's MHT CET result 2024 will be in the form of: 

Raw Scores Percentiles Scores for each subject (Mathematics, Physics, and Chemistry), as well as the overall. The four percentiles listed above will be determined for each applicant in the Session. 

Let T1,M1, P1, C1 be a candidate's raw Total,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ry scores, and T1P, M1P, P1P, C1P be that candidate's Percentile Total,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ry scores.

  • Total Percentile (T1P) = 100 x Total number of applicants in the session who had a raw score equal to or less than the T1 score
  • Mathematics Percentile (M1P) = 100 x Number of candidates in the session who had a raw score equal to or less than the M1 in Mathematics Total number of candidates in the session
  • Physics Percentile (P1P) = 100 x The number of candidates in the session who had a raw score equal to or less than the P1 score in Physics Total number of candidates in the session
  • Chemistry Percentile (C1P) = 100 x the number of candidates in the session who had a raw score equal to or less than the C1 score in Chemistry. The total number of applicants who participated in the session

Step 3: Compilation of total MHT CET 2024 scores

The MHT CET percentile scores for the Total Raw Score, which is determined through Step 2 for each of the four sessions (Session 1: Day-1 Shift-1, Session 2: Day-1 Shift-2, Session 3: Day-2 Shift-1, and Session 4: Day-2 Shift-2) will be combined. This will be referred to as the CET score, which will subsequently be used to compile the results. 

MHT CET 2024 Marks Vs Percentile

The MHT CET marks vs percentile 2024 analysis help candidates know what percentile candidate will get corresponding to the marks they scored in the MHT CET exam. We have provided the MHT CET 2024 marks vs percentile vs rank analysis below as per the trends. 

MHT CET Marks 2024

MHT CET Percentile 2024

160+

Above 99.50

150-160

Above 99.00

130-150

98.00-99.00

110-140

96.00-98.00

100-110

95.00-96.00

FAQs

What is the percentile for 50 marks in MHT CET 2024 exam?

The percentile for 50 marks in MHT CET 2024 exam is around 55 to 65+ percentile.

What is the 70 percentile in MHT CET?

Candidates with 70 percentile in MHT CET will get around 52,521 to 53,200 rank.

What score is the 95 percentile in MHT CET 2024 exam?

Candidates with 95 percentile will get a rank less than 9,145. 

What is the 82 percentile in MHT CET 2024 exam?

Candidates with 82 percentile will get around 32,171 to 33,005 MHT CET 2024 rank.

How is MHT CET percentile 2024 calculated?

The formulae for MHT CET percentile calculation is Percentile = (100*Number of candidates with a raw score less than or equal to your raw score) ÷ (Total number of candidates).
